    Days 4 & 5: Nukubati Private Island

    Nukubati Private Island is an eco-chic resort set on the north coast of the Vanua Levu, on the pristine Great Sea Reef. One of the best places in Fiji for diving, it’s a private and secluded place, perfect for a relaxing holiday enjoying the underwater paradise of the region. Spend your time here diving or snorkelling on the third longest barrier reef system in the world – look out for reef sharks, colourful parrotfish and green turtles in the turquoise water. You could head off on a fishing excursion, learning traditional techniques or sports fishing, or explore by kayak and paddleboard, soaking up the beautiful views. Indulge in a truly Fijian experience with the beach-BBQ (tatavu), dining on fresh seafood and fruit or head off on a sandback beach picnic where you can snorkel off the sands and relax under the sun.

    Days 7 - 9: Talanoa Treks

    This morning you’ll be picked up and head off to discover a hidden side of Fiji during this highland escape. Stay in remote villages and trek along rugged trails with guides from the local communities. You’ll hike from Naga to Nubutautau on your first day, approximately 11km, before completing the Nubutautau circular hike on your second day. Soak up the spectacular scenery, meet local people and swim in the cool rivers to relax each lunchtime. Your nights will be spend sleeping dorm-style in the community hall with mattresses and blankets provided. This feels a little bit like indoor camping, but with plenty of space to spread out.

    Day 11: Beqa Lagoon Resort

    Enjoy the secluded paradise of Beqa Lagoon Resort – unwind with a relaxing massage, lounge by the pool and snorkel in the clear, warm waters. Enjoy sensational gourmet dining in the open-air bure before star gazing in the inky darkness each night. Beqa is particularly famous for its diving - the Great Beqa Reef surrounds the island with 190 miles of spectacular coastline. You’ll enjoy some of the best diving in Fiji, the Soft Coral Capital of the world. The reef is just beautiful with shimmering fish and colourful coral surrounding you as you dive.

    Fiji’s wet season is from November to April with the heaviest rains and highest humidity from December to mid-April. The Dry season goes from May to October with low rainfall, low humidity, milder temperatures and less extreme weather. Peak season in Fiji includes December, January and June, July coinciding with Australian and New Zealand school holidays – prices will peak during these times.
